Playing the first years of his professional career with Bruleurs de Loups and HC Lugano before coming over to North America, Cristobal Huet would be selected 214th overall by the Los Angeles Kings at the 2001 NHL Entry Draft and go on to play a total of 272 games in the National Hockey League with the likes of Los Angeles, Montreal, Washington and Chicago, winning a Stanley Cup with the Blackhawks in 2010. Inducted into the IIHF Hall of Fame in 2023, offered here is this glove and blocker set worn by Huet during his time with the Montreal Canadiens circa the 2006-07 (glove) and 2007-08 (blocker) seasons. Both RBK made gauntlets in Montreal's familiar red, white and blue colourway, both of the "Premier Series II" model gloves have had "Huet" identifiers sewn into them while white "RBK" logos grace the face of each glove. Displaying with heavy amounts of game-wear over each piece including pucks and skate cuts in each, there is fraying to the surface of the leather on the glove at the top of the pocket and base of the hand while the blocker shows a small amount of fraying to the bottom edge as well as stitched closure at the top where there is normally a zipper. Furthermore, the blocker shows some wear to the palm, including a small hole to the tip of the middle finger. Also showing some pilling/fraying on the inside of each piece, both gloves have been photo-matched, with the glove, hailing from the 2006-07 season, matched with Getty Image #73391995 (February 14th, 2007 vs New Jersey) to the cut at the top of the pocket and to the puck mark through the "R" of "RBK". For the blocker, worn early on in the 2007-08 campaign, it is matched with Getty Image #577124484 (October 3rd, 2007 vs Carolina) to the skate cut neat the bottom of the white section on the front as well as the popped threads in the same area and various puck marks over the face. Additionally, also included with the gloves is an unopened McFarlane figure of Huet from their 2006-07 season that remains in near perfect condition, showing just some minor wear to the packaging.
